Mitch H. Any had to install a backflow device on their small multifamily?
27 April 2018 | 11 replies
Water systems require backflow on commercial & multifamily because there's greater chance for someone to create the conditions that might allow a backflow scenario to exist, i.e. a hose sitting in cleaning solution, or a chemical mixer attachment on a hose, wherein a drop in pressure on the city main could cause those materials to be drawn into the distribution system.
